EFFECT OF POTASSIUM FERTILIZATION ON QUALITY OF CUCUMBER IN SOLAR-GREENHOUSE

Wang Feng

Open publisher page 0 citations

Abstract

The effect of potassium fertilization on cucumber quality in solar-greenhouse was studied. Cultivar Jin You-1 was planted in soil with different potassium levels.The result showed that the dry matter of cucumber fruits were about 4%~5%, and it increased as the potassium fertilizer increased. When proper potassium fertilizer were used, the main nutriments of cucumber fruits, such as Vc, soluble sugar and soluble protein content were all increased remarkably. However, when the amount of potassium fertilizer(K 2O)were more than 40~60kg/667m2, the above nutriments presented decreasing trends. In the range of 0~60kg/667m2, The contents of tannin and organic acid reduced significantly as potassium fertilizer increased, but the effect was minished while more than 60kg/667m2 potassium fertilizer(K 2O)were used. The more potassium fertilizer were used, the less the nitrate content produced.These indicated that if proper potassium fertilizer were used, the nutritional level and the flavour or taste quality of cucumber fruits could be increased obviously. Potassium fertilizer played a positive role in the reduction of the nitrate content.
